Intimate Portrait - Betty Friedan (1998)

Runtime: 46 mins
Genre: Education/General Interest
Synopsis: INTIMATE PORTRAITS pays tribute to one of the most influential thinkers of the twentieth century: the "mother of modern feminism" Betty Friedan. From her childhood in Peoria to her education at Smith and Berkeley, her work as an activist, mother, the founder of the National Organization of Women, and the author of the paradigm shattering "THE FEMININE MYSTIQUE." Features interviews with "Cosmo Girl" Helen Gurly Brown, producer Norman Lear, NOW activist Mary Jean Collins, and Betty's brother Harry Goldstein. [More]
